    Abstract
    Dielectric thin films of TiO2 have found many applications in various areas such as antireflective coatings, optical filters and photocatalysis among others. Optimization of material combinations and. coating conditions of multilayer thin films for large scale production has been a challenge in the field of material science particularly in the fabrication of band pass with single and multi-notch optical filters for fluorescence and Raman spectroscopy applications among others. This paper reports on the modeling of Optical properties of TiO2 based multilayer thin films for a maximum of 5 layers for optical filter applications. An optical filter serve 3s-a light window with bandwidth determined by upper and lower cutoff frequencies Using Matlab code, optical properties of TiO2 based multilayer thin films were modeled using optical data from both experimental and literature. The work shows that with varying combinations of thickness, dielectric materials and number of thin layers. an optical filter and pass with single and multi-nortch-optica l filters call be achieved
